The Machine: In a display of chaotic ingenuity, they construct a time machine out of a photo booth, a cuckoo clock, and day-old chips, using Plankton’s computer wife, Karen, as the power source.

While not always utilizing a physical machine, several specials use temporal storytelling to link SpongeBob and Plankton’s ancestors. Whether it’s the Western-themed "Pest of the West" or the flashback-heavy "Friend or Foe," the show suggests that the conflict between the Krabbys and the Planktons is a "fixed point in time," recurring across every era.
